TitleThe Itch
Admin HistoryThe Itch toured from 10th June to 31st August 1999.

Description from Kneehigh flyer: "Beatrice Joanna has got an itch. In fact, she has several and she doesn't quite know how to scratch them. She's got a man she doesn't want, wants a man she can't have and, to top it all, loathes her servant with a passion. She embarks on a remedy of sex, lies and murder. 'The Itch' is about who we are, not who we want to be, and the possibility of love in the strangest and darkest of places."

Mike Shepherd's Kneehigh History describes the production as an adaptation of "The Changeling by Middleton and Rowley". Bill Mitchell is listed as set designer and Emma Rice as director. This was Rice's first production as director. Shepherd notes that the production was performed both at indoors and outdoors venues throughout the country.
